Airbnb, Inc. (ABNB) has experienced a significant sell-off by its Chief Technology Officer (CTO), Aristotle N. Balogh, who sold 600 shares of the company's stock on August 14, 2025. The shares were sold at an average price of $123.62 per share, totaling $74,200.00 [2].The transaction, which was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ission (SEC), represents a 0.29% decrease in Balogh's position in the company. Prior to the sale, Balogh owned 209,777 shares of Airbnb stock, valued at approximately $29,240,816.03. Following the sale, he directly owned 209,177 shares, valued at approximately $29,166,616.03 [2].
The sale comes amidst a period of strong financial performance for Airbnb. The company reported earnings of $1.03 per share for the second quarter of 2025, surpassing analysts' expectations. Revenue for the quarter was $3.10 billion, up 12.7% year-over-year. Despite this positive performance, the stock price has declined approximately 12% since the company's previous coverage by Chit Chat Stocks in May 2025 [1].
The sell-off by Balogh is part of a broader trend of insider selling. In the last 90 days, insiders have sold a total of 1,671,023 shares of Airbnb stock, valued at $223,195,427. This represents a 27.91% decrease in insider ownership [2].
The recent sell-off by Balogh and other insiders may be a signal of the company's future performance or a response to short-term market conditions. However, it is essential to note that insider selling does not necessarily indicate a negative outlook on the company's future prospects. Many factors can influence insider trading decisions, including personal financial needs and regulatory requirements.
